Solutions
of the wave equation are animated in the graphing window. The d'Alembert
solution is
u(x,t) = f(x-ct) + g(x+ct) . Use the three buttons to toggle display
of f(x-ct) (in red, moving right), g(x+ct) (in green, moving left),
and the sum (in yellow).
Grab
the [t] slider to select the time, or animate the wave using the [>>]
key.
The
right moving waveform is fixed as f(x) , but the left moving wave form
is of the form g(x) = A sin(ωx). Adjust the parameters A and ω
using the sliders at bottom, and adjust the speed c using the slider
at lower right.
